Grammy-Winning Songwriter Killed in Head-On Crash in York County
A fiery, head-on crash occurred Tuesday, September 3rd, 2019 in York County. One of the two individuals killed in the crash was famed Lashawn Daniels of Waxhaw, a Grammy-winning songwriter.
